Since 1995, multimedia services have been MediaLab's main research and development interest. Today we focus especially on audio and video content delivered to mobile phones and PDAs via streaming or downloading, as well as content services streamed for Sonera's broadband customers. MediaLab has also developed the award-winning Sonera Live streaming media platform.

DRM is a technology that protects content owners' rights when downloadable or streamed content is sold or distributed online. With DRM, content owners and distributors can configure usage rules that allow such business models as "try before you buy", promotional previews, and subscriptions. MediaLab focuses on both mobile and Internet DRM, with special emphasis on ringing tones, logos/pictures, games, and audio/video content. Read more »

In mobile broadcasting wideband services can be delivered simultaneously to numerous mobile terminals in the coverage area. MediaLab has been studying IP Datacasting over DVB-H since 2002 and Mobile Broadcast/Multicast Services
(MBMS) since 2004. MediaLab is involved in a Finnish IPDC pilot and has developed TeliaSonera's IPDC concept content service demo. We are also participating actively in the work of the joint corporation called Radio- ja Televisiotekniikan Tutkimus (RTT) Oy. Read more »

MediaLab has studied speech synthesis as an alternative way to deliver information, for example, to mobile phones. Services utilizing this technology include voice portals and e-mail readers.

We have also developed a lightweight method for producing "talking head" type animated characters which can be synchronized with an audio stream containing synthesized speech, and delivered to mobile devices in real-time over GSM and GPRS networks. Read more »
